UBA Integrates MoMo with Prepaid Cards for Seamless Transactions

United Bank for Africa (UBA) Ghana has taken another giant leap in its commitment to digital innovation and customer satisfaction by enabling customers to load their prepaid cards directly from their Mobile Money (MoMo) wallets.

This groundbreaking service is set to revolutionize the way customers interact with their prepaid cards, offering them speed, flexibility, and unmatched convenience.

Speaking on the new development, Uzoechina Molokwu, Managing Director and Chief Executive Officer of UBA Ghana, highlighted the bank’s unwavering focus on customer-centered solutions.

“At UBA, we are committed to providing simple, secure, and innovative ways to banking. Introducing Mobile Money as a source of funding for the prepaid card creates flexibility, convenience and control for the customer using their mobile device.”

Uzoechina Molokwu

With this service, all UBA prepaid card users can instantly load their Ghana cedi-denominated cards from their MoMo wallets. This seamless integration eliminates the need for lengthy bank visits or ATM deposits, giving customers the ability to fund their cards on-the-go. Whether they are shopping online, paying for goods in-store, or accessing global Visa-enabled services, UBA’s prepaid cardholders now have direct control of their finances at their fingertips.

The innovation also strengthens UBA Ghana’s digital payments ecosystem, ensuring that customers experience faster and more reliable transactions. By leveraging the widespread use of MoMo in Ghana, UBA is bridging the gap between traditional banking and mobile financial technology.

Empowering Customers with Global Access

The enhanced prepaid card services are not just about convenience—they open up global opportunities. With UBA prepaid cards, customers can engage in online shopping, pay in-store at Visa-supported outlets worldwide, and even access global payment portals. Now, with MoMo integration, customers can enjoy the full benefits of a globally recognized payment system without worrying about funding hurdles.

This initiative also aligns with UBA’s vision of creating a more connected and cashless Africa. By combining its banking expertise with digital innovation, the bank is positioning itself as a leader in the financial inclusion space.

Financial inclusion remains a key priority for UBA Ghana, and this innovation is proof of the bank’s dedication to empowering more Ghanaians to access formal financial services. The MoMo-to-prepaid integration ensures that both urban and rural customers, regardless of their proximity to a bank branch, can easily fund their cards.

For many customers who rely heavily on mobile wallets for daily transactions, the prepaid card becomes a powerful extension of their financial toolkit. It brings the security of card payments, the flexibility of MoMo, and the accessibility of global financial platforms into one integrated solution.

In addition to convenience, UBA has placed strong emphasis on security. The prepaid card services come with advanced security protocols that protect users against fraud and unauthorized transactions. By encouraging customers to shift from cash to cashless payments, UBA is not only ensuring safer transactions but also contributing to Ghana’s broader agenda of becoming a digital economy.

Cashless payments are fast becoming the norm in Ghana, and with UBA’s prepaid card innovation, customers can enjoy the freedom of secure, borderless, and cashless transactions anytime, anywhere.

By empowering customers with simple, secure, and innovative financial solutions, UBA is setting new standards in customer experience.
